Windows与Linux的文件系统差异:为什么选择特定文件系统重要

时间:2025-12-06 分类:操作系统

在现代计算环境中,文件系统扮演着至关重要的角色。它不仅负责存储和管理计算机内的数据,还影响着文件的读取、写入效率,以及系统的整体性能。Windows和Linux各自的文件系统设计理念和结构却有着显著的差异,这些差异直接决定了它们在不同应用场景下的表现。在选择合适的文件系统时,用户需要综合考虑安全性、速度、兼容性等因素,以确保在特定需求下能够获得最佳的使用体验。本文将对此进行深入分析,帮助用户更好地理解Windows与Linux文件系统之间的区别。

Windows与Linux的文件系统差异:为什么选择特定文件系统重要

Windows系统使用NTFS(新技术文件系统)作为其主要文件系统。NTFS支持文件权限、加密、压缩等功能,这使得它在企业环境中具有较高的安全性。NTFS还支持大文件的存储,最大可以支持多达16TB的文件,提高了大数据处理的能力。NTFS在某些情况下的性能表现受到碎片化的影响,持续的维护与优化也显得十分必要。

反观Linux,则普遍采用ext(扩展文件系统),尤其是ext4。ext4具有较高的性能和可靠性,支持日志功能,能够有效减少数据丢失的风险。Linux提供的文件系统多样性使得用户可以根据需求自由选择,如XFS、Btrfs等,这让Linux在服务器和高性能计算领域中有着明显的优势。每种文件系统的特性使其在特定应用场景中表现卓越。

文件系统的兼容性也是选择的重要考虑因素。Windows上的NTFS文件系统在Linux上能被读取但不能直接写入,虽然有一些第三方工具可以实现写入,但常常存在不稳定和数据损坏的风险。而Linux的文件系统在Windows上的兼容性相对较差,虽然有FAT32可以实现双系统共享,但对于大于4GB的文件却无能为力。双系统用户在选择文件系统时,需特别谨慎,确保文件的安全与完整。

性能和速度是实际应用中必须重点关注的方面。NTFS在处理小文件存取时表现一般,但在大文件的处理上却可以保持较高的效率。而ext4则在处理大量小文件时有着更优的性能表现,加上其简洁的设计,使得系统开机和文件访问速度得到显著提升。根据具体使用需求选择合适的文件系统,将直接影响到日常工作效率。

Windows与Linux的文件系统各有优劣,根据用户的实际需求、应用场景以及对安全性和性能的重视程度,选择合适的文件系统显得尤为重要。理解这些差异不仅有助于提高文件管理的效率,也能够在数据安全和系统稳定性上起到关键的作用。希望本篇文章能够为您的文件系统选择提供一些有价值的参考。